Man throws hot coffee on metro Detroit McDonald's manager

Police in St. Clair Shores are searching for a man after a violent outburst at a McDonald’s restaurant.

The overnight shift manager at the location on 9 Mile and Greater Mack Ave tells Action News it happened around 3:15 a.m. in their 24-hour drive thru.

Angela Agents says three men pulled up in a gray Ford minivan. One of them got upset with the bill and Agents says he got out of the car.

She closed the window and latched it, but he began banging on the window so hard he broke the latch, opened the window and poured his hot coffee on her.

“He thought I charged him for something, and I explained to him I didn't charge you and I’d be happy to ring you up the way you want and he got angry and banged on the window and opened his coffee cup and threw it on me."

She says the men drove off in the older model minivan.

Agents says she got coffee on her sweater but she was able to change.

She tells Action News after police came out the man began calling the store harassing employees over the phone, so she called police a second time.
